Isaac Paredes and the Houston Astros will take on Vladimir Guerrero Jr. and the Toronto Blue Jays at Daikin Park in the first of a three-game series, on Tuesday at 8:10 p.m. ET. The Blue Jays are listed as -104 moneyline underdogs for this matchup against the favorite Astros (-116). Toronto is favored on the run line (-1.5). An 8.5-run over/under has been set in this matchup.

Astros vs. Blue Jays Betting Insights

  • The Astros have entered the game as favorites 13 times this season and won six, or 46.2%, of those games.
  • Houston has a record of 6-5 in games when oddsmakers favor them by at least -116 on the moneyline.
  • The moneyline for this contest implies a 53.7% chance of a victory for the Astros.
  • The Blue Jays have come away with seven wins in the 15 contests they have been listed as the underdogs in this season.
  • This year, Toronto has won five of 12 games when listed as at least -104 or worse on the moneyline.
  • Oddsmakers have implied with the moneyline set for this matchup that the Blue Jays have a 51% chance of pulling out a win.
